Job Title: Quality Control Manager

Job Description

We are seeking a Quality Control Manager for a 9-month contract-to-hire position. This role involves overseeing and enforcing quality control measures on a historical rehabilitation project within Hot Springs National Park. You will ensure that all work adheres to quality standards and manage the project from start to finish, focusing on quality control. The position typically requires working 40 hours a week with assistance from two Project Engineers on submittals.

Responsibilities

  • Oversee construction projects from start to finish, focusing on quality control.
  • Conduct preparatory, initial, and follow-up meetings to establish standards of care for each definable feature of work.
  • Verify and document that all materials received are in conformance with approved submittals and are handled and stored appropriately.
  • Conduct required meetings with the superintendent, foreman, and subcontractors prior to the start of each new phase of the work.
  • Review plans, specifications, construction cost data, and other contract documents to identify potential quality risk factors.
  • Review shop drawings and submittals for conformance with project specifications.
  • Perform specified or required tests to verify control measures are adequate.
  • Oversee work of subcontractors to ensure compliance with quality standards and safety regulations.
  • Collaborate with the project superintendent and maintain the project "as-built" drawings daily.
  • Develop, update, and maintain the project submittal log and quality control reporting.
  • Provide written daily quality control reports to ensure work activities meet project standards.
  • Schedule and document inspections required to conform to project contract requirements.
  • Independently verify necessary inspections, approvals, and certifications by appropriate agencies.
  • Assemble and forward project closeout documents.
  • Use discretion to stop work if necessary to resolve safety or quality matters.
  • Advise on changes to methods and materials for use in projects.
